Progressive Framework - "framework that can grow with you and adapt to your needs"
- framework and ecosystem
 - designed to be flexible and incrementally adoptable
 - can be used in
- enhancing static HTML without a build step
 - embedding as Web Components on any page
 - Single-Page Application (SPA)
 - Fullstack / Server-Side Rendering (SSR)
 - Jamstack / Static Site Generation (SSG)
 - targeting desktop, mobile, WebGL, and even the terminal
